##// END OF EJS Templates
Describe all files related to the standard commands.
Olav Reinert -
r15616:05e522d3 stable
parent child Browse files
Show More
@@ -50,16 +50,6 b' repository path'
50 Files
50 Files
51 -----
51 -----
52
52
53 ``.hgignore``
54 This file contains regular expressions (one per line) that
55 describe file names that should be ignored by **hg**. For details,
56 see |hgignore(5)|_.
57
58 ``.hgtags``
59 This file contains changeset hash values and text tag names (one
60 of each separated by spaces) that correspond to tagged versions of
61 the repository contents.
62
63 ``/etc/mercurial/hgrc``, ``$HOME/.hgrc``, ``.hg/hgrc``
53 ``/etc/mercurial/hgrc``, ``$HOME/.hgrc``, ``.hg/hgrc``
64 This file contains defaults and configuration. Values in
54 This file contains defaults and configuration. Values in
65 ``.hg/hgrc`` override those in ``$HOME/.hgrc``, and these override
55 ``.hg/hgrc`` override those in ``$HOME/.hgrc``, and these override
@@ -67,6 +57,34 b' Files'
67 See |hgrc(5)|_ for details of the contents and format of these
57 See |hgrc(5)|_ for details of the contents and format of these
68 files.
58 files.
69
59
60 ``.hgignore``
61 This file contains regular expressions (one per line) that
62 describe file names that should be ignored by **hg**. For details,
63 see |hgignore(5)|_.
64
65 ``.hgsub``
66 This file defines the locations of all subrepositories, and
67 tells where the subrepository checkouts came from. For details, see
68 :hg:`help subrepos`.
69
70 ``.hgsubstate``
71 This file is where Mercurial stores all nested repository states. *NB: This
72 file should not be edited manually.*
73
74 ``.hgtags``
75 This file contains changeset hash values and text tag names (one
76 of each separated by spaces) that correspond to tagged versions of
77 the repository contents. The file content is encoded using UTF-8.
78
79 ``.hg/last-message.txt``
80 This file is used by :hg:`commit` to store a backup of the commit message
81 in case the commit fails.
82
83 ``.hg/localtags``
84 This file can be used to define local tags which are not shared among
85 repositories. The file format is the same as for ``.hgtags``, but it is
86 encoded using the local system encoding.
87
70 Some commands (e.g. revert) produce backup files ending in ``.orig``,
88 Some commands (e.g. revert) produce backup files ending in ``.orig``,
71 if the ``.orig`` file already exists and is not tracked by Mercurial,
89 if the ``.orig`` file already exists and is not tracked by Mercurial,
72 it will be overwritten.
90 it will be overwritten.
General Comments 0
You need to be logged in to leave comments. Login now